JUPILER LEAGUE UPDATE Gent go two rounds without a point after losing to visiting Antwerp. Moses Simon was conspicuously missing in Gent's line up. However Anderson Esiti made his first start this season for Gent and later made way for Kalu in the 46th minute. Onyekuru to make his league debut for Anderlecht as he is in their starting line up. But Joseph Akpala will start from Oostende's bench as they take on the Belgian Champs away. |

Liverpool 3 Athletic Bilbao 1 : Solanke Scores & Bags Assist, New Paul Pogba Stars, Firmino Spot On Again Published: August 05, 2017 Liverpool 3 Athletic Bilbao 1 : Solanke Scores & Bags Assist, New Paul Pogba Stars, Firmino Spot On AgainLiverpool rounded off their preparations for the 2017-2018 season with an impressive 3-1 win over Athletic Bilbao at the Aviva Stadium (Dublin) on Saturday evening. England U20 World Cup-winning duo Ovie Ejaria and Dominic Solanke came off the bench for the Anfield side at half-time. Brazilian striker Roberto Firmino scored his second goal in as many games from the penalty spot after 21 minutes, only for Iñaki Williams to restore parity for the Spanish club on the half-hour mark. Woodburn restored the Reds one-goal advantage in the 59th minute after he was fed by Dominic Solanke. Solanke doubled Liverpool's lead with a glorious header in the 80th minute, his third goal in pre-season. The Golden Ball winner at the 2017 Fifa U20 World Cup was also on target against Crystal Palace and Hertha BSC. http://www.allnigeriasoccer.com/read_news.php?nid=24087 |
